What is The Rotterdam Bombing (2012) about?

*The Rotterdam Bombing* follows Vincent, a young boxer, and Eva, a German woman trapped in a desperate marriage to save her family during WWII. Their forbidden romance unfolds as Rotterdam faces its darkest day—the devastating bombing of May 14, 1940—shattering their worlds and leaving their fate uncertain.

About The Rotterdam Bombing (2012) — A Forbidden Love Story in the Shadow of WWII

Directed by Ate de Jong, *The Rotterdam Bombing (2012)* weaves a poignant love story against the backdrop of one of history's most devastating moments. Set in the Netherlands as World War II erupts, the film follows Vincent, a passionate young boxer, and Eva, a spirited German woman forced into a survival marriage to protect her family. Their forbidden romance burns brightly even as Rotterdam's historic center is reduced to rubble on May 14, 1940, separating them in the chaos of war. The film captures the fragility of love amid destruction, blending romance with the harsh realities of conflict.

With a talented cast led by Jan Smit and Roos van Erkel, *The Rotterdam Bombing* balances emotional depth and historical tension. The story explores themes of sacrifice, resilience, and the human cost of war, all framed by Ate de Jong's evocative direction.
